Videos Of South Florida Beach Tornado


File under: Mother Nature is a BEAST! She will do what she wants, when she wants, where she wants!

South Florida was shocked yesterday when this tornado hit a beach in Miami. Here’s multiple videos to get a good look.


This is not the first time a tornado hit South Florida. Here’s video of the last one in 1997: